ADVFN Logo
Registration Strip Icon for alerts Register for real-time alerts, custom portfolio, and market movers
IT0005616807 20250602 33.5

IT0005616807 20250602 33.5 (I10535)

0.044
0.0075
( 20.55% )
Updated: 10:07:18
Most recent streaming
Time Price Size Type Bid Price Ask Price B/S Buy Ind. Total Volume Num Exch.